Surviving Santiago

Lyn Miller-Lachmann

During the summer of her sixteenth year, Tina Aguilar returns to Santiago, Chile, despite not wanting to go back to her homeland. It is 1989, in the final months of Pinochet’s rule. A Chilean American teenager, Tina goes to reconnect with her father, an activist whose alcoholism shapes their reunion. Her return brings family ties into contact with Chile’s political circumstances.
